Eibach antisway bar upgrade
SMERC strut tower brace
Bridgestone Potenza RE970AS Pole Position, or Michelin Pilot Sport AS3 (in the process of launching all the sizes of this new tire)

None of these are bad for the car, but a new antisway bar will not have a warranty from MB, as it's not their part, but how many issues have you ever read about for antisway bar failures??

These changes transform the feeling of the car for much quicker steering response feel, flatter cornering, overall improved handling...sort of "slot car" feeling compared to the original. Tunes and chips may take off a fraction of a second to get up to a speed your car can now achieve anyway, but these chassis upgrades are major smile-makers at every corner and ramp and feel much better everyday! Eibach does not make sway bar kits for the 4MATIC's, though I imagine that the rear sway bar there would be no difference ... just the front with the transfer case for the 4MATIC function would be shaped differently if there was even one up front. The Strut bar price has dropped to $279 from the original 325$ price by SMERC. I had front and rear strut bars on my '93 Accord and it did make a world of difference when corning.

You should get the brackets and diffuser from mb dealer parts department and exhaust tips from ebay. I brought my diffuser from ebay (autohauz) they said its oem and that it doesnt need brackets but there was no mount for the brackets and it was not good. So i had my body shop fix it and attach the brackets themselves. Save yourself the trouble and buy from dealer
